介绍了用金属短纤维增强的透气性莫来石/铁(A3S2/FE)复合材料作为负压成型模具的实验研究方法.给出了该材料的优化配方和烧结工艺,并进行了负压成型实验.结果表明:该模具在700-950℃具有良好的烧结性;金属短纤维具有明显的增强作用;在表层有一定厚度的硬化层Z并具有良好的透气性;对于塑料等材料的负压成型效果很好.“,”The method ofmaking negative Pressure mould with short fiber-reinforced ventilative A3S2/Fe composite was introduced. Through experiments the suitable composition and sintering technology have been gotten. Experimental results show that A3S2Fe composite has good sintering properties in the range of 700-950℃, the metal short fiber reinforced well and a hard Iaper formed on the surface of the compostie. The negative pressure forming test indicated that good forming quality can be gotten with this ventilative A3S2Fe mould.
